Medications for Heart Failure Market Analysis with Focus on Novel Drug Development
Regulatory developments are playing an increasingly critical role in shaping the Medications For Heart Failure Market. As pharmaceutical companies introduce advanced therapeutic agents, regulatory bodies are refining their evaluation criteria to ensure that new drugs offer tangible improvements in patient survival and quality of life. This scrutiny is not merely a barrier but a catalyst for the industry to invest in more rigorous clinical trials and transparent reporting, which ultimately builds trust and accelerates the adoption of safer, more effective heart failure medications across the globe.
In addition to safety evaluations, there is a growing trend toward fast-track approval processes for breakthrough heart failure drugs. This is particularly evident for therapies targeting underserved patient populations or those with limited treatment options. By incentivizing innovation through regulatory milestones, authorities are helping to shorten the time between drug discovery and commercial availability. This environment encourages a continuous pipeline of research, ensuring that the market stays vibrant and responsive to the evolving medical needs of patients living with chronic heart failure.
Moreover, harmonization of global regulatory standards is simplifying the process for companies to launch products in multiple international markets. This synchronization is crucial for maintaining a steady supply of life-saving medications and ensuring that patients in different geographic regions have equitable access to state-of-the-art care. As the industry advances toward 2034, the ongoing dialogue between pharmaceutical developers and regulatory agencies will remain a cornerstone of market stability, fostering an environment where clinical excellence and patient safety are given top priority.
